The cheapest way to get from Neath to Cardigan is to bus which costs £10 - £15 and takes 4h 14m.
The fastest way to get from Neath to Cardigan is to drive which takes 1h 15m and costs £15 - £22.
No, there is no direct bus from Neath station to Cardigan. However, there are services departing from Neath station and arriving at Finch Square A via Swansea Bus Station Stand B and Carmarthen Bus Station Stand 9.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 14m.
The distance between Neath and Cardigan is 74 miles. The road distance is 60.4 miles.
The best way to get from Neath to Cardigan without a car is to train and bus which takes 3h 10m and costs £13 - £25.
It takes approximately 3h 10m to get from Neath to Cardigan, including transfers.
